A group of labourers in the UAE were all smiles as they embarked on one of the greatest pastimes that many of us take for granted - going to the movies. Star Cinema at Lamcy Plaza was the site for entertainment last weekend when event company Plan b decided to take over 500 labourers from different work camps in Dubai to the movie premiere of Singh is Bliing alongside one of the stars of the movie, Amy Jackson.
The event also marked Plan b's quest to increase the group's support in the local community, launching their very first charity campaign "b with the heart".
Harmeek Singh, founder and owner of Plan b, commented on the event.
"With our new focus on charity we want to find ways to give back to the community that will have a positive effect on social change in the UAE. With this particular initiative we wanted to thank the hardworking UAE labour force for their commitment," he said.
The whole day was dedicated to labourers who were provided snacks and treats during the movie and a gift to take home.
"We are very thankful to be here," said a participating labourer who attended the event.
"I have never been to the movies in my life and I was so excited the whole week and couldn't wait to see the film. I am very happy and I will never forget this act of kindness."
